xm block-create doesn't work. It seems like this command hasn't even
been tested (perhaps since the un-Twisting?). This particular problem
was that one function was being called with self instead of the right
argument and another function's return value was being used when it
didn't actually return anything.
This patch also improves the error handling a bit by making sure we
don't thrown an exception on a log statement with a None value. In
general, one should always use the % formatter instead of concatination
for strings in Python (even though this is not what this patch does).

Fix config file parsing for VMX domains.
If we define "vif" in the config file, image.py will raise error "vmx:
missing vbd configuration". The reason is "vif" is dealt with as a "vbd"
device.
This patch fixes this issue by dealing with "vbd" and "vif " separately,
removing "macaddr" arg and parsing mac address from "vif" instead.
Also, the vbd doesn't have to be a file anymore, but can be a physical
disk partition.
